LocationCentral Europe, Southwest Slovakia.
Dialling code421.
Population428,672 (2001 census)
Time zoneGMT + 1 (GMT + 2 from last Sunday in March to last Sunday in October).
Electricity220V, 50Hz, round two-pin or three-pin plugs are in use.
Average January temperatures- 2ºC (28ºF).
Average July temperatures20ºC (68ºF).
Annual rainfall530-650mm (20-25 inches).

Bratislava for Everybody Festival, third week in April, featuring free entry to galleries, music and theater events, throughout the city
Children’s Day, Jun 1, entertainment, theater, concerts, stalls, sports events organized specifically for children
Early Music Festival, Jun, various venues
Classical Music Festival, late Sep-early Oct, various venues
Coronation Festivities, Sep, actors in period costumes pronounce solemn vow of king, keeping pace with pompous procession through little streets of the old city. Celebration culminates by dubbing knights and folk merriment
Jazz Days, Oct, one of the greatest events of its kind in Europe, with several big names taking part, various venues (website:
www.bjd.sk)
International Film Festival, Dec, various cinemas (website:
www.iffbratislava.sk)
International Festival of Advent and Christmas Music, Dec, choral performances and competition (website:
www.choral-music.sk)
Christmas Market, end of Nov-end of Dec, gifts, handicrafts, Christmas food and drinks
New Year’s Eve, massive street celebrations with open air discos and live music, fireworks at midnight
